Speed issue, 8 mph intermittently
Hoping someone has an idea what I need to address here. 2008.5 Precedent with Plum Quick Bandit motor and everything else stock. After the motor was installed it basically is a 50/50 when I press the accelerator whether the top speed will max out normally, around 21-22mph, or at 8mph. Often it will begin by starting at the 8mph, so I come to a complete stop and start again and more often than not the second time around it will kick into normal speed, sometimes however it will take 2-3 tries. I know the speed sensor will default to 8mph if there's something wrong with it, but the fact that it will go normal speed half the time is what has me thoroughly confused. Any insight at all is appreciated!

Re: Speed issue, 8 mph intermittently
Probably a 'failing' speed sensor. They sometimes do this when they are about to quit completely. Have you done a speed sensor test yet?
